A focused Linux desktop utility for installing and updating multiboot USB drives. IsoDock combines a native GTK3 workflow with a custom boot interface and the proven Ventoy 1.1.17 open-source engine.

Quick start

Install on Debian-based Linux.

The current production candidate targets amd64 systems such as Ubuntu, Zorin OS, Linux Mint and Debian.

01 · DOWNLOAD

Get the .deb release

isodock_1.0.0-6_amd64.deb
02 · INSTALL

Install with APT

sudo apt install ./isodock_1.0.0-6_amd64.deb
03 · VERIFY

Run diagnostics

isodock --doctor

Open source

Transparent about what IsoDock is.

IsoDock is an independent downstream project powered by the Ventoy open-source engine. The project preserves upstream attribution and distributes downstream changes under GPL-3.0-or-later.

IsoDock is not affiliated with or endorsed by the official Ventoy project. Boot and disk-engine components retain their respective upstream licenses and notices.
